Publicis Singapore and Performics Singapore have been hired as agencies of record by Ohmyhome, a property purchase and rental platform.

The mandate extends across advertising, digital marketing and social media. Industry sources say the work on the brand was by and large created in-house prior to the recent pitch. 

The announcement:

Ohmyhome, a leading property technology platform in Singapore has appointed Publicis Groupe agencies – Publicis Singapore and Performics Singapore as the Agencies-of-Record for its digital marketing, social media and advertising duties, following a competitive pitch in January 2019.

As the creative partner, Publicis and Performics will undertake both strategic and execution duties to support the master brand in Singapore and expand its presence in the region. The scope of responsibility includes brand communications through-the-line as well as media strategy and implementation.

Launched in 2016, Ohmyhome is leading the local property market with its end-to-end platform that is  – Simple, Fast and Affordable. Built to simplify the home buying and selling journey, Ohmyhome facilitates DIY transactions, offers fixed-rate agent services, as well as on-demand mortgage and legal services. To date, over  2,300 homes with a combined value of over $1 billion have been transacted on Ohmyhome.
